Output 7d913e138ab49c3ee8b65dc1dd67ad30a7a8667e60176cd5bce5e993efb0c54b:21

value
2402391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f2af29b73b9578be94fa385386d86301e4c60ec0 OP_EQUAL
address
3PpDHW4xxH6UdRmVfBEZSLtbqdAYUEHabs
transaction
7d913e138ab49c3ee8b65dc1dd67ad30a7a8667e60176cd5bce5e993efb0c54b
spent
true